What does the word "Subimbricate" mean?

The term "subimbricate" is primarily used in the context of botany and mycology, reflecting the complex structures found in nature. It derives from Latin roots, with "sub" meaning "under" and "imbricate" referring to overlapping layers, much like shingles on a roof. The overall meaning captures the essence of something that is layered or arranged in a manner where one part overlaps another beneath the primary surface. This concept can be applied to various natural structures, primarily in the arrangement of leaves, flowers, or even fungal spores.

In botanical terminology, subimbricate describes a specific type of leaf arrangement or phyllotaxy where leaves overlap slightly, providing certain advantages such as enhanced light interception and water collection. This adaptive feature can be found in various plant species, particularly those that thrive in environments where resources may be limited.

Fungi also present subimbricate characteristics. For example, certain mushroom species exhibit this trait in their gills, where the layers may overlap slightly, optimizing spore dispersal and reproductive success. Understanding such structural adaptations is crucial for mycologists and ecologists who study the interactions of organisms within their environments.

What does the word "Anophthalmus" mean? The term "Anophthalmus" is derived from Greek roots, where "an-" signifies "without" and "ophthalmos" means "eye." Therefore, Anophthalmus literally translates to "without eyes." This term is primarily used in the context of biology, particularly when describing certain species of blind organisms that have adapted to living in dark environments, such as caves or deep underwater. The term "Haphtarahs" (alternatively spelled "Haftarot" or "Haftorah") refers to selections from the books of the Prophets (Nevi'im) that are read in Jewish synagogues during services, especially on Shabbat (the Sabbath). This practice is a significant aspect of Jewish tradition and education, offering insights and lessons from the prophetic texts alongside the Torah readings.
